DirectionsStep1Cook the cauliflower in a little water in a covered pan until it is very soft.Step2Drain well.Step3Add the cauliflower, pumpkin, butter, cream, salt, and spices to a food processor.Step4Meanwhile add the xylitol to a heavy pan.
